United Union of Roofers Waterproofers & Allied Workers is a 501(c)(5) organization based in Ham Lake, Minnesota, registered in 1966, with $2,616,217 in FY2023 revenue. CharityIndex grades it B.

Revenue grew from $1.4M (FY2013) to $2.6M (FY2023) across 11 reported years.
